What is Oshi no Ko?
At its core, Oshi no Ko is a Japanese manga series written by Aka Akasaka and illustrated by Mengo Yokoyari. Imagine a story that cleverly combines elements of reincarnation, the cutthroat world of entertainment, and a dash of suspenseful mystery – that’s Oshi no Ko in a nutshell. The story follows the bizarre and intertwined lives of the children of Ai Hoshino, a dazzling and enigmatic idol. We're not just talking about your typical tale of showbiz dreams here; this series goes deep, exploring the complexities and sometimes harsh realities faced by those in the limelight. It’s a fascinating peek behind the curtain, showing both the glittering façade and the gritty underbelly of the idol industry. The manga has garnered widespread acclaim for its intricate plot, well-developed characters, and its ability to tackle serious themes with a delicate touch. The Premise: Reincarnation and Idol Dreams
The story kicks off with a unique and intriguing premise: Dr. Gorou Amemiya, an obstetrician, is a huge fan of the idol Ai Hoshino. Fate takes a bizarre turn when Gorou is reincarnated as one of Ai's twin children. Talk about a plot twist! This sets the stage for a story that explores themes of identity, destiny, and the complex relationship between fans and idols. Gorou, now reborn as Aquamarine Hoshino (or Aqua for short), retains his memories of his past life, adding a layer of introspection and cynicism to the narrative. His twin sister, Ruby Hoshino, also has a connection to Ai, though her past life and motivations unfold more gradually. The dynamics between Aqua and Ruby, their unique perspectives, and their shared connection to Ai form the emotional backbone of the story. The twins' journey into the entertainment industry is not just about fame and fortune; it’s a quest to uncover the truth about their mother's life and the circumstances surrounding her tragic death. This quest for truth forms the suspenseful core of the storyline.

Ai Hoshino: The Enigmatic Idol
Ai Hoshino is the dazzling center of the Oshi no Ko universe. She’s a charismatic and immensely popular idol, known for her captivating performances and radiant smile. But beneath the glamorous exterior lies a complex and enigmatic individual. Ai's past is shrouded in mystery, and her motivations are not always clear. She embodies the duality of the idol persona – the flawless image presented to the public versus the person behind the mask. Her talent is undeniable, but she also carries a burden of secrets and a deep desire for genuine connection. Ai's role as a mother adds another layer to her character. She is fiercely protective of her children, Aqua and Ruby, and wants to give them a better life, even amidst the pressures of her career. Her tragic fate is the catalyst for the events of the series, and her legacy continues to shape the lives of the other characters long after her death. Ai's character is a poignant exploration of fame, identity, and the sacrifices made in the pursuit of dreams.
Aquamarine Hoshino (Aqua): The Reincarnated Doctor on a Mission
Aquamarine Hoshino, or Aqua, is one of Ai's twin children and the reincarnation of Dr. Gorou Amemiya. His unique perspective as a reincarnated individual gives him a cynical and analytical view of the world. Aqua is driven by a burning desire to avenge his mother's death, and this quest consumes much of his life. He navigates the entertainment industry with a calculated precision, using his knowledge and connections to uncover the truth. Despite his serious demeanor and thirst for revenge, Aqua also has moments of vulnerability and genuine care for his sister, Ruby. His internal conflict between his desire for vengeance and his need for human connection is a central theme of his character arc. Aqua's journey is a complex exploration of grief, trauma, and the corrupting influence of revenge.
Ruby Hoshino: The Aspiring Idol with a Past
Ruby Hoshino, Aqua's twin sister, is also a reincarnated individual, though her past life is revealed later in the series. She is bright, energetic, and determined to follow in her mother's footsteps and become an idol. Ruby's passion for performance is infectious, and she approaches her dreams with unwavering enthusiasm. However, she also carries the emotional scars of her previous life and the pain of her mother's death. Ruby's character arc is about finding her own identity and overcoming the shadow of her mother's legacy. She represents the aspirational side of the entertainment industry, the desire to shine and connect with audiences. Her journey is a reminder that even amidst the darkness and competition, there is room for genuine talent and heartfelt dreams.
Kana Arima: The Child Actress with a Hidden Depth
Kana Arima is a former child actress who has faced the highs and lows of the entertainment industry. Once hailed as a prodigy, she now struggles to find her place in the competitive world of acting. Kana is fiercely independent and has a sharp wit, but beneath her tough exterior lies a vulnerability and a longing for recognition. Her interactions with Aqua and Ruby lead her to re-evaluate her goals and rediscover her passion for acting. Kana's character arc is about resilience, self-discovery, and the courage to reinvent oneself. She represents the struggles of those who have tasted success and must now navigate the challenges of maintaining relevance in a fickle industry.
